## Alert: DigestBatch Schedule Drift

Fires when the batch email digest scheduler in Mailloom drifts more than 15 minutes from its cron target. Usually caused by lock contention in the dispatch table. Check recent merges touching `digest_scheduler` before approving related PRs. Severity: medium; auto-resolves after two clean cycles. Questions about tuning the threshold should go to the owning team at this address.

alerts address for hahap-fajef: ulaox_ulaion_gorius@urlaqcloud.corp

Team — the Verdanta validator plugin system ships this week. Third-party validators now load from the registry at startup; no more forked core. Breaking: the old inline-rule API is gone, migrate by Friday. Sandboxing is on by default, escape hatch removed. Review the migration doc before the sync, bring objections then, not after. Rollout is staged, 10% tonight. The canary artifact passing all plugin conformance suites is identified by the token below.

build token for kajog-baguf: htk14_e43bf70f92bbf6

**Action item (security):** During the Gridlewick incident, the crossword generator accepted user-supplied word lists without sanitization, allowing crafted entries to inject clue text into other users' puzzles. We will add strict input validation on word-list uploads, escape all clue rendering paths, and audit the shared dictionary cache for residual tainted entries. Owner: puzzle platform team, due in two sprints. The full remediation plan and audit scope are tracked on the internal page below.

wiki page, kahog-hahig: https://vault.zemvargrid.internal/display/deploy/repo/settings/merge_requests/job/settings/6f3b933774dbc5320a4daa18

**Management Meeting Minutes — Sale of the Greywick Analytics Unit**

Attendees: Dana Holt, Ferro Laskin, and our incoming director, Ines Vara. Quick summary for Ines: the board signed off on selling Greywick Analytics to Norvand Partners, and we're aiming to wrap due diligence before quarter-end. Staff comms go out next Tuesday — nothing leaks before then, please. Dana owns the client handover plan; Ferro handles legal. What this means for next year's roadmap is in the note below.

management briefing: Headcount on the Praok team goes from 16 to 91 by the end of March. Gross margin on Praok came in at 2 percent against a plan of 26 percent.